As the entertainment industry celebrates the 99th birth anniversary of the late great Raaj Kumar, a new light is being shed on the actor's persona. Contrary to the popular belief that Raaj Kumar was an eccentric individual, several of his co-stars have come forward to reveal the true nature of the legendary performer.
Veteran actress Mala Sinha, who worked extensively with Raaj Kumar in films like Mere Huzoor and Phool Bane Angaray, describes him as "courteous, warm and helpful." She recalls how Raaj Kumar would often assist her with her scenes, showcasing a grounded and learned side to the actor. Similarly, Hema Malini, who collaborated with Raaj Kumar in several acclaimed films, refutes the notion of him being difficult to work with, stating, "Why would I work with someone if he was difficult to work with?"
Shatrughan Sinha, who starred alongside Raaj Kumar in five films, echoes these sentiments, calling the actor "as normal as any of us" and dismissing the "false narratives" about his eccentricities. Naseeruddin Shah, who worked with Raaj Kumar in Police Public, goes a step further, describing him as "the most interesting star" he has ever met, praising the actor's ability to engage in meaningful conversations without constantly talking about himself.
These accounts from Raaj Kumar's contemporaries paint a vastly different picture than the one that has been perpetuated over the years. As the industry celebrates the life and legacy of this iconic performer, it is clear that the true essence of Raaj Kumar was one of warmth, intelligence, and a genuine passion for his craft.
